The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) conducted a planned inspection of JW BATESON CO INC at West Airfield Drive At Fuel Ro, Euless, TX 75261 on Oct 30, 1978. The inspection scope was complete. The case was closed on Feb 4, 1980.

OSHA documented 20 violations (10 serious, 10 other-than-serious) with total penalties on record of $870.

Planned Inspection: This inspection record is categorized as a planned inspection in the DOL OSHA enforcement data. Planned inspections are part of OSHA's scheduled enforcement activity rather than being opened directly from a complaint or reported incident at that worksite.

Understanding These Penalties

The maximum penalty for a serious violation in 2025 is $16,550 per violation. For willful violations, the range is $11,823 to $165,514. The current penalty column shows the latest amount on record in OSHA's database for each citation. When the current penalty differs from the initial penalty, OSHA's records show that the amount changed during the enforcement process, but this page does not determine the specific reason for each change. Penalty amounts are set by OSHA and adjusted annually for inflation.
